Abstract

The invention belongs to the technical field of pollutant monitoring, early warning and tracing system construction methods, in particular to a refinery enterprise atmospheric pollutant monitoring, early warning and traceability system construction method. The refinery enterprise atmospheric pollutant monitoring, early warning and traceability system construction method comprises the following steps of: S1, enterprise environmental risk assessment; S2, monitoring station construction, specifically, based on monitoring factors and risk units determined in the step S1, carrying out monitoring point position arrangement and monitoring instrument selection to form a pollutant monitoring system in which a plurality of monitoring instruments are jointly applied; and S3, tracing and early warninginformatization platform construction. According to the refinery enterprise atmospheric pollutant monitoring, early warning and tracing system construction method provided by the invention, monitoring factors capable of representing refinery enterprise pollution characteristics are selected; by means of various high-sensitivity devices, a production unit fingerprint spectrum technology and a pollutant source analysis technology, an omnibearing atmospheric pollutant monitoring, early warning and tracing system is formed, and a novel pollution prevention and treatment mode for refinery enterprises is established.

technical field [0001] The invention relates to the technical field of construction methods for pollutant monitoring, early warning and traceability systems, in particular to a construction method for air pollutant monitoring, early warning and traceability systems in refining and chemical enterprises. Background technique [0002] Refining and chemical enterprises refer to oil refining enterprises and chemical enterprises that use oil and natural gas as raw materials. They are important pillar industries in my country. Refining and chemical production is generally under high temperature and high pressure conditions, and some of the materials produced are flammable, explosive and toxic, and some pollutants will inevitably be discharged, causing adverse effects on the environment such as water pollution, air pollution, and solid waste pollution.
